To help you prepare, we’ve provided a list below of items you should and should NOT bring to the hospital. We’ve also included information on admitting hours and advance directives.

What to Bring

  • Your health insurance card and your spouse’s, if applicable
  • All insurance forms and paperwork, e.g., pre-authorizations
  • Valid drivers license, state identification card or passport
  • Advance directive documents if you have them
  • Any outside lab test results and pertinent X-rays not taken at this hospital
  • Personal hygiene items
  • Clothing for your stay in the hospital and for your discharge
  • Eyeglasses or hearing aid
  • Reading and writing materials and other personal items you’ll want during your stay If desired, cash to pay for newspapers, gift shop articles and other items. Not more than $20.00 is recommended Credit card number and expiration date. NOT the credit card itself.

What NOT to bring

  • Credit cards
  • Jewelry
  • Valuables
  • No more than $20.00 in cash
  • The hospital cannot take responsibility for loss of these items Should items of value be brought to the hospital, we recommend they be deposited in the safe in our Admitting department. Notify Admitting or Nursing staff of the items to be deposited and be sure to ask for a receipt, or send the items home with a family member.
